Group 2: Index Composition - The index comprises companies primarily engaged in the military industry, selected from the top ten military groups and other related firms [1]. - The top ten weighted stocks in the index are: China Shipbuilding (9.35%), AVIC Shenyang Aircraft (8.46%), Aero Engine Corporation (6.78%), China Shipbuilding Industry Corporation (6.51%), AVIC Avionics (3.68%), Aerospace Electronics (3.19%), China Power (3.17%), Western Superconducting (3.02%), Ruichuang Micro-Nano (2.93%), and AVIC High-Tech (2.69%) [1]. Group 3: Sector Allocation - The index is fully composed of stocks listed on the Shanghai Stock Exchange, with an industrial sector allocation of 77.69%, information technology at 11.89%, materials at 5.78%, telecommunications at 3.26%, and consumer discretionary at 1.37% [1]. Group 4: Sample Adjustment - The index samples are adjusted biannually, with changes implemented on the next trading day following the second Friday of June and December, with a sample adjustment ratio not exceeding 10% [2]. - Weight factors are fixed until the next scheduled adjustment, with special circumstances allowing for temporary adjustments [2].

当无人机开始标配红外
HUAXI Securities· 2025-07-20 13:53
Investment Rating - The industry rating is "Recommended" [1] Core Viewpoints - The report highlights the significant investment plans of Ukraine in drone production, aiming to invest $22.5 billion by 2030 and produce approximately 18 million drones annually, with a focus on FPV drones [1][2] - The report emphasizes the growing importance of visual systems in modern drones, integrating high-resolution lenses, edge computing units, and AI algorithms for enhanced operational capabilities [2] - The report identifies infrared thermal imaging as a crucial technology for drones, enabling all-weather and all-terrain operations, thus expanding the application scope of drones in military and civilian markets [3][9] Summary by Sections Section 1: FPV Drones - FPV drones are highlighted as low-cost, high-mobility tools for modern warfare, capable of rapid acceleration and high-speed maneuvers, making them suitable for reconnaissance and attack missions [4][5] - The report notes that FPV drones can effectively evade detection and interception due to their speed and maneuverability, enhancing their survival rate on the battlefield [5][6] Section 2: Usage in Conflict - The report discusses the extensive use of small drones in the Russia-Ukraine conflict, with monthly usage rates reaching 60,000 to 70,000 units, showcasing their effectiveness in economic warfare [7] - It mentions specific examples of cost-effective drone operations, such as the Ukrainian use of a $600 drone to deplete Russian air defense systems [7] Section 3: Infrared Thermal Imaging Technology - Infrared thermal imaging technology is described as a transformative capability for drones, allowing them to operate in various environmental conditions and providing enhanced target detection and identification [11][12] - The report outlines the advantages of integrating infrared technology with drones, including non-contact detection and long-range monitoring capabilities [12] Section 4: Investment Recommendations - The report identifies key companies benefiting from the drone and infrared technology sectors, including: - Ruichuang Micro-Nano, which offers a full range of infrared products for drones [13] - Gaode Infrared, which has established partnerships with leading drone manufacturers [14] - Zhongrun Optical, known for its high-definition optical lenses for drones [15] - Lidin Optical, focusing on expanding its product offerings in the drone market [16]
